Specification of APL3700-TA
PL-3700T
Model: APL3700-TA
XGA / DDR2 512MB-4GB
Core TM Duo 2.0GHz/Celeron(R)M440 1.86GHz
Functional Specification
|
Display Type |
TFT Color LCD |
|
Display Size |
15" |
|
Resolution |
1,024 x 768 pixels (XGA) |
|
Dot pitch |
W0.297 x H0.297 mm [W0.01 x H0.01 in.] |
|
Effective Display Area |
W306.2 x H230.1 mm [W12.06 x H9.06 in.] |
|
Display Colors |
262,144 Colors |
|
Backlight |
CCFL (Replaceable) |
|
Brightness Control |
4 Levels (Adjusted with the software) |
|
Contrast Control |
Not applicable |
|
Backlight Service Life |
50,000 hrs. or more (continuous operation at 25℃ before backlight brightness decreases to 50% or backlight starts to blink) |
|
Supported OS |
Windows® 2000/Windows® XP/Windows® XP Embedded |
|
CPU |
Intel® Core™ Duo 2.0 GHz/Celeron® M 440 1.86 GHz |
|
L2 Cache Memory |
Intel® Core™ Duo 2.0 GHz 2 MB/Celeron® M 440 1.86 GHz 1 MB (Built in the CPU) |
|
Main Memory |
DDR2 SDRAM (PC4200), 512 MB/1 GB/2 GB (SO-DIMM socket x 2 slots)*1 |
|
Chipset |
Intel® 945GME + ICH7M |
|
Graphics Accelerator |
Built in Intel® 945GME |
|
Video Memory |
64 MB or less (When using Windows®) UMA Type |
|
Graphics |
SXGA (1,280 x 1,024 pixels) |
|
BIOS |
Phoenix® TrustedCore™ BIOS |
|
Clock Accuracy |
±180 sec/month (deviation at room temperature and power is OFF)*2 |
|
Touch Panel Type |
Resistive Film (analog) |
|
Touch Panel Resolution |
1,024 x 1,024 |
|
Touch Panel Service Life |
1,000,000 times or more, Sweeping 100,000 times or more |
|
Touch Panel Interface |
Internal USB |
|
Interface |
Serial ATA |
Serial ATA Rev. 1.0a x 2, 2.5" HDD Unit or SSD Unit |
|
IDE |
Master: CF Card Slot (Type I/II compatible) x 1, Slave: DVD Drive x 1 |
|
Serial (COM1) |
RS-232C (RS-232C/422/485 switch possible, RI/+5 V switch possible), Connector: D-Sub9 (plug) |
|
Serial (COM2) |
RS-232C (RI/+5 V switch possible), Connector: D-Sub9 (plug) |
|
Serial (COM3) |
RS-232C, Connector: D-Sub9 (plug) |
|
Serial (COM4) |
RS-232C, Connector: D-Sub9 (plug) |
|
Ethernet (LAN1) |
IEEE802.3i/IEEE802.3u/IEEE802.3ab, 10BASE-T/100BASE-TX/1000BASE-T, Connector: Modular jack (RJ-45) x 1 |
|
Ethernet (LAN2) |
IEEE802.3i/IEEE802.3u, 10BASE-T/100BASE-TX, Connector: Modular jack (RJ-45) x 1 |
|
USB (TYPE-A) |
Conforms to USB2.0 (TYPE-A) x 5, Power Supply Voltage: DC 5 V ±5 %, Output Current: 500 mA or less, Communication Distance: 5 m or less |
|
Video |
DVI-I OUT, Connector: DVI-I 29 pin (socket) X 1*3 |
|
RAS |
Input (external reset input possible): 2 points, Output 2 points, Rated Voltage: DC 12 V, Maximum Rated Current: 100 mA, Connector: D-Sub9 (socket) x 1 |
|
Sound |
Speaker output, connector: mini-pin jack |
|
CD/DVD-ROM Drive |
DVD-ROM Drive/DVD Multi Drive (option) |
-
*1 Available memory region is around 3.5GB.
-
*2 Depending on the operating temperature and age of unit, the clock can deviate ±300 sec/month. For systems where this level of deviation is a problem, the user should monitor and make adjustments when required.
-
*3 When the dual output with the front module is selected, the DVI-I can be connected to an analog RGB monitor only., ・ When connecting the Pro-face FP3000 Series to the PL-3000B Series, use the Pro-face DVI-D cable (10m) FP-DV01-100.

Work Efficiency
Screen operation and communication setting on PC as done on GP
Using the IPC runtime engine, WinGP, allows you to design screens on industrial personal computers (IPC) with GP-Pro EX, the screen editor software.
In addition to sharing screen data with GP, this feature allows you to build a system that is highly compatible with general applications providing excellent connectivity with peripheral devices and other advantages that only IPCs can offer.
Screen creation on PL and PS Series with Windows® using the same HMI software as GP Series
Supports GP-Pro EX, the screen editing software for the GP3000 Series. This allows you to share screen data you have made.
Seamless communication with peripheral and control devices
Communication drivers are included as standard so there is no need to develop drivers for communication with PLCs, temperature controllers, and other control devices.
PC with graphic operator interface for space-saving
The system configuration which used to be built with PC, HMI and PLC can be built only with IPC and PLC.
Compatible with user applications
Dedicated API allows for flexible integration with in-house PC applications.
Communicate with user database using Handling API
Obtaining information and changing settings of WinGP can be performed through a user application.
Control devices through a user application using Device Address API
Addresses of devices in communication with WinGP can be read and written through a user application (in DLL format).
Supported languages: Visual C++, Visual Basic, C#, VB.NET, VBA

Maintenanceability
Hardware designed for easy maintenance
To avoid data loss due to sudden power failure (Battery Unit)
Available for: PL3000 Series (models with four expansion slots and AC power supply),
PS-3650A and 3651A (AC power supply models)
Power supply from battery unit protects data from loss due to power failure or voltage drop.
When the system detects a power failure, it is automatically suspended, hibernates or shuts down according to one of four state transition patterns. This allows no data to be lost in the event of a sudden power failure or instantaneous voltage drop.
.jpg)
Battery unit mounted on PS-3651A
System behavior when AC power supply is cut off in normal startup mode (PS-3650A, PS-3651A)
Note: Battery operation time may differ depending on system environment and device specifications. The system cannot hibernate when using the 1GB CF card with Windows® XP Embedded.
